Abstract: Developing and deploying IoT systems remains a complex task, often involving the manual integration of heterogeneous compo- nents for implementing data pipelines, data storage, visualization, and machine learning workflows. This paper proposes IoTCRAFT, a declar- ative platform designed to define high-level specifications and automate the deployment of Internet of Things (IoT) systems. The platform is intended to support complete data processing pipelines, including data ingestion, validation, normalization, storage, and visualization, as well as the training and inference of machine learning models. By using a high-level specification to describe system behavior, the platform’s code generation and orchestration engine can automatically provision the re- quired infrastructure using container-based technologies. This approach aims to reduce the need for manual configuration and simplifies the de- ployment of IoT systems.
